Subject: Websocket reconnect fix ready for review

Hey all — the Fernwick client was dropping its session on every reconnect because we reset the backoff timer before the auth handshake finished. Classic race. I moved the timer reset into the post-handshake callback and added a jitter cap so we don't hammer the gateway after a blip. Tested against the Harborline staging cluster for two hours with forced disconnects every 30s; zero dropped sessions. Please review the retry-state diff carefully. The candidate build is tagged with the token below.

build token for fahaf-yagef: htk4_2b68

## Feed Validation

The Larkspool validator checks podcast feeds in two passes: structural XML validation, then episode-level checks (enclosure reachability, duration sanity, artwork dimensions). Failures are scored rather than hard-rejected, so publishers on the Mossgate platform get warnings before suspension. Retry and timeout behavior is deliberately conservative to avoid hammering small hosts. The scoring and timeout constants are defined here.

tuning table, yahap-hahip:
BUDGETS = {
    "praiel": 88,
    "quenox": 61,
    "nordor": 332,
    "gorix": 835,
    "ruswyn": 186,
}

Handover for PrintHerd, our printer-spooler microservice at Durnway Office Systems. It accepts jobs over the internal queue, normalizes them to a common format, and dispatches to site spoolers in the Lorveth and Ansfeld offices. Known quirks: duplex jobs from the legacy intake need a flag rewrite, and the retry queue occasionally wedges after firmware updates — restarting the dispatcher clears it. Logs rotate daily. Deployment is a single container per site. The service starts with the following configuration values.

config for hahof-yagap:
RUSIX_PIN=3776
RUSIX_TENANT=tammir
RUSIX_METRICS_HOST=metrics.rusix.ordindyn.example
RUSIX_SEAL=seal_67b65214
RUSIX_STANDBY_TEAM=ruswyn

Break-glass access for Sproutline, our plant-watering scheduler, is reserved for release-blocking incidents only. The release manager must first confirm that both standard admin accounts are unreachable, then record the incident number in the access ledger before proceeding. Once those conditions are documented, unlock the emergency console using the recovery passphrase provided directly below this paragraph.

strongbox words: druath-quenael